Examining the Effects of Vivo on Physical Function and Glycemic Level in Sedentary Older With Prediabetes.
Sponsor: Impactiv, Inc.
Summary
This is a 12-week randomized, controlled trial that seeks to examine the effect of Vivo on 1) change in lower extremity strength defined as number of chair stands done in 30 seconds and 2) change in average glycemic level (HbA1c) compared to a wait list control.
Official title: Vivo Prediabetes Study: Evaluating the Effect of Participating in Vivo on Physical Function and Glycemic Level in Sedentary Older With Prediabetes

Interventions
Vivo
Participants will meet virtually twice a week with their small group and certified trainer for 45 minutes exercise sessions for a 12-week period.
